Baseball: Ex-Edison pitcher has become Arizona standout

Former Huntington Beach Edison pitcher Kurt Heyer, a freshman at Arizona, has become the ace of the staff. He’s 6-0 with a 2.15 ERA and set to face UCLA and Gerrit Cole on Friday in Tucson.

Heyer was the tough-luck loser in last year’s Southern Section Division I championship game against Tyler Matzek and Capistrano Valley.

He struck out 14 last week against Washington State.
